Sweep released as wicca in the uk and ireland is a series of young adult fantasy novels written by cate tiernan, the first of which, book of shadows, was published in 2001.

Which witch is a musical written by norwegian singerscomposers benedicte adrian and ingrid bjornov the storyline for which witch was derived from the witch finders manual malleus maleficarum, and the original script was written by adrian and bjornovs manager ole a.
